一种单相PFC实用电路的设计 被引量:5

The design of practical circuit of single-phase PFC
下载PDF
导出
摘要 研究了一种基于升压斩波的单相功率因数校正电路以抑制由LED驱动电源引起的谐波电流.采用误差滞环比较方式的电流跟踪控制和输出电压控制,并对电路参数进行计算.实验结果显示,用滞环比较跟踪的方法能够使电流波形跟踪电压波形,达到功率因数校正的目的. In order to curb harmonic current caused by LED drive power,one of circuit of single-phase PFC based on Boost is introduced.Current tracking control based on the mode of error-hysteresis and output voltage control were used,and the calculation of circuit parameter is given.Simulation and experimental result show that the method can make current waveform track voltage waveform to achieve the objective of power factor correction.
出处 《西安工程大学学报》 CAS 2012年第2期200-204,共5页 Journal of Xi’an Polytechnic University
